Q: Is 1,214,234 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,214,234 is a composite number.

Why is 1,214,234 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,214,234 can be evenly divided by 1 2 7 14 43 86 301 602 2,017 4,034 14,119 28,238 86,731 173,462 607,117 and 1,214,234, with no remainder.

Since 1,214,234 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,214,234, it is a composite number.
